EE extends 4G connectivity on London Underground

EE’s is bringing high-speed 4G mobile coverage to a new wave of London Underground stations, adding to the already-live eastern half of the Jubilee Line. In partnership with BAI Communications, EE is delivering its mobile network to six new stations across the underground network, covering parts of both the Central and Northern lines. This means […]

EE extends UK 4G coverage

EE has built or upgraded over 500 4G sites across the UK since December 2021, as part of the Shared Rural Network (SRN) initiative to extend coverage in rural areas across the UK. The investment constitutes the latest expansion of EE’s 4G coverage across remote parts of the UK. In total, EE has upgraded 1,362 […]
